Riverside, Calif. - After defeating San Diego Christian College on Thursday night, the Golden Eagles men's soccer team hosted Northwestern College, on Saturday night, for a non-conference match. The Red Raiders dominated both halves, on their way to a convincing 9-0 win over the Golden Eagles. La Sierra falls to 2-4 on the season with the loss.
With the match locked in a scoreless tie, the Red Raiders scored three goals in a span of 4:22. Tyler Limmer scored the first two goals in the 31stand 35thminute, while Brenno Fabbri made it 3-0 with a goal just 48 seconds after the previous goal. Northwestern extended the lead to 4-0 second before the halftime buzzer, and went into the half with a 4-0 advantage. The Red Raiders added five more goals in the second half of play, and cruised to victory.
Northwestern finished with a 20-3 advantage in total shots, including a 12-2 differential in shots on goal.
The Golden Eagles will travel to Encinitas, Calif., on Tuesday afternoon, to face the University of St. Katherine in their final non-conference match, before opening Cal Pac play next Thursday, at Sierra Nevada College. Tuesday's match kicks off at 1pm.
